NTB takes 365 day banking to Vavuniya
Considered the gateway to the Vanni, from the main land the city of Vavuniya opened its doors to Nations Trust Bank as it sets up its 38th branch in Vavuniya this week.
Heralding a new era in banking for the people of the area, the Bank set up operations in Vavuniya as the first step towards the Bank's plans for expansion to the North and East. The new branch was declared open in the presence of the Chief Guest Mrs P S M Charles, District Secretary/Government Agent of Vavuniya, Bank officials, invitees and a large gathering of customers.

The new branch is located at 222, Kandy Road Vavuniya, and offers customers banking services 365 days of the year with extended banking hours, as well as a host of value added products and benefits to the its patrons. |
